Understanding the Stupid Things to Do
While everyone makes mistakes, consistently repeating certain behaviors can lead to a pattern that hinders growth. Recognizing these behaviors is the first step towards change.
Procrastination
Procrastination is one of the most pervasive issues. Delaying tasks can lead to stress and poor performance. It’s a habit that can be broken by setting clear goals and deadlines. It’s essential to develop effective time management strategies to avoid wasting precious time.
Ignoring Feedback
Feedback is crucial for personal and professional growth. Ignoring constructive criticism is a common mistake that can hinder improvement. Learn to embrace feedback, use it as a tool for development, and watch yourself grow in unexpected ways.
Not Setting Priorities
Failing to prioritize can lead to a lack of focus and direction. By setting clear priorities, you ensure that your efforts are aligned with your goals. This keeps you from getting sidetracked by less important tasks.
Neglecting Self-Care
Overlooking the importance of self-care is one of the dumb things to do that can impact your mental and physical health. Scheduling regular breaks, getting enough sleep, and maintaining a balanced diet are fundamental.
Refusing to Learn and Adapt
In a rapidly changing world, refusing to learn new skills or adapt to changes can hinder both personal and professional growth. Stay curious and open to learning to keep up with the evolving landscape.
Impulsive Decision-Making
Making decisions in haste without considering the consequences is a significant pitfall. Taking a moment to think through your choices can lead to better, more informed decisions.
Neglecting Relationships
Strong relationships are vital to personal satisfaction. Failing to nurture connections with family, friends, or colleagues can lead to isolation and dissatisfaction. Make an effort to communicate and spend quality time with those who matter.
Avoiding Challenges
Shying away from challenges might seem comfortable, but it limits personal growth. Embrace challenges as opportunities to learn and develop resilience. Facing difficulties head-on can lead to personal breakthroughs.
Financial Mismanagement
Maintaining poor financial habits can lead to stress and missed opportunities. Budgeting and planning for the future are essential strategies for financial stability.
Overemphasis on Perfectionism
Perfectionism can lead to paralysis, preventing you from completing tasks or trying new things. Aim for excellence, but don’t let the fear of imperfection stop you from taking action.
